Market Overview

The Europe Animal-Based Food and Beverage Market refers to the industry that deals with the production, distribution, and consumption of food and beverage products derived from animal sources. This market segment includes a wide range of products such as meat, dairy, eggs, seafood, and others. Animal-based food and beverages have been a significant part of European cuisine and culture for centuries.

Meaning

The animal-based food and beverage market in Europe encompasses the production and consumption of various products that are derived from animals. These products provide essential nutrients, proteins, vitamins, and minerals to the European population. Animal-based food and beverages play a crucial role in meeting the dietary requirements and preferences of individuals across the region.

Executive Summary

The Europe Animal-Based Food and Beverage Market has witnessed steady growth over the years. Factors such as increasing population, rising disposable incomes, changing consumer lifestyles, and growing awareness about the nutritional benefits of animal-based products have contributed to the market’s expansion. However, the market also faces challenges related to sustainability, animal welfare concerns, and the rising popularity of plant-based alternatives.

Market Drivers

Several factors are driving the growth of the Europe Animal-Based Food and Beverage Market:

  1. Increasing population: The growing population in Europe has resulted in higher demand for food products, including animal-based ones.
  2. Rising disposable incomes: As disposable incomes rise, consumers have more purchasing power and are willing to spend on high-quality animal-based products.
  3. Changing consumer lifestyles: The fast-paced lifestyles of consumers have led to a greater demand for convenient and ready-to-eat animal-based food and beverage options.
  4. Nutritional benefits: Animal-based products are rich sources of proteins, essential amino acids, vitamins, and minerals, which are vital for human health and wellbeing.

Market Restraints

Despite the market’s growth potential, there are several challenges that the Europe Animal-Based Food and Beverage Market faces:

  1. Sustainability concerns: The production of animal-based products has environmental implications, including land use, greenhouse gas emissions, and water consumption.
  2. Animal welfare concerns: Growing awareness about animal welfare has led to a rise in demand for ethical and sustainable food options, including plant-based alternatives.
  3. Competition from plant-based alternatives: The increasing popularity of plant-based diets and the availability of plant-based meat and dairy alternatives pose a significant challenge to the animal-based food and beverage market.

Category-wise Insights

  1. Meat Products: Meat products, including poultry, beef, and pork, are widely consumed in Europe. Different cuts, processed meat, and specialty meats are popular among consumers.
  2. Dairy Products: Dairy products, such as milk, cheese, and yogurt, are staple food items in European diets. Organic and artisanal dairy products have gained popularity in recent years.
  3. Seafood: Europe has a diverse range of seafood consumption, including fish, shellfish, and crustaceans. Fresh and frozen seafood products are in high demand.

Covid-19 Impact

The COVID-19 pandemic has had a significant impact on the animal-based food and beverage market in Europe. The disruptions in the supply chain, temporary closures of foodservice establishments, and changing consumer behavior have affected the market dynamics. However, the market has shown resilience, with increased demand for frozen and packaged products, as well as the rise of online food delivery services.
